a series of animations from soviet/russia by Yuri Norstein and Francheska Yarbusova

Featuring animations by and a documentary film about Yuri Norstein and Francheska Yarbusova

There were supposed to be only 10 screenings planned for the mini moving image week: Tương tương ngộ ngộ cá kho tộ, ngộ ngộ tương tương đậu kho tương. However, on the second day of the week, Lê Xuân Tiến decided to arrange another screening taking place on the second to last day of the week, inviting friends near and far to come and enjoy the series of animations by a Soviet/Russian couple: director Yuri Norstein and art director Francheska Yarbusova.

Yuri Norstein and Francheska Yarbusova, Fox and Rabbit (1973) | 12:00

As the winter passes and spring comes, the fox takes over the rabbit’s house. Rabbit cries and asks for help from the gray wolf, the misha bear and a cow; However, all are afraid of the fox’s temper, which made the rabbit even more disheartened.

Yuri Norstein and Francheska Yarbusova, Heron and Crane (1974) | 10:00

A love story between a heron and a crane.

Yuri Norstein and Francheska Yarbusova, The Hedgehog in the Mist (1975) | 10:00

Based on a children’s story by Sergei Kozlov, “the hedgehog went to visit his bear friend, on the way he got lost in the thick fog, there were horses, dogs, owls and fishes.”

Yuri Norstein and Francheska Yarbusova, Tale of Tales (1979) | 28:00

Accompanying the little wolf, viewers are led through vast and distant memories, memories of the whole country of Russia.

Yuri Norstein and Francheska Yarbusova, Winter Days (2003) | excerpt, ~3:00

Winter Days is an anthology of animated films adapted from the 1684 renku series of the same name by poet Matsuo Basho. Similar to the way the verse is composed, the 36 stanzas of the poetry collection were animated by 35 different animators independently, each of whom was asked to contribute at least 30 seconds of visuals. Yuri Norstein is the initiator of this anthology.

Youtube channel ‘Atrocity Guide’, The Animators Who Spent 40 Years On A Single Film (2022) | 45:00

In 1980, two famous Russian animators Yuri Norstein and Francheska Yarbusova together embarked on an animated film called “The Overcoat”, based on the short story of the same name by Author Nikolai Gogol. After 40 years of work, the film is still unfinished.
